Work from Home in an Adults Social Work Service

A prominent Local Authority in Greater Manchester is seeking a highly qualified Social Worker to join their Adults Social Work Service on a locum basis. This role offers a high degree of flexibility, enabling remote work while integrating into a well-established and supportive team dedicated to adult safeguarding and risk management.

Key Benefits:

* Remote Work Flexibility: Benefit from the flexibility to work from home with all necessary technological and ergonomic support provided, ensuring efficient and effective remote operations.
* Stable Team Environment: Join a team with low turnover and a high percentage of long-term staff, ensuring continuity and stability in case management and team dynamics.
* Robust Managerial Support: Work under a seasoned manager who provides regular supervision, professional development opportunities, and strategic support to enhance your practice.
* Competitive Remuneration: Receive a competitive hourly rate of GBP35, commensurate with your expertise and the demands of the role.

Role Responsibilities:

* Safeguarding Focus: Operate within the Safeguarding Team to evaluate, address, and manage safeguarding risks associated with adult service users, ensuring their protection and well-being.
* Risk Assessment and Management: Conduct thorough risk assessments to identify safeguarding issues, and implement evidence-based strategies to mitigate and manage identified risks.
* Application of Care Act: Apply the statutory requirements and principles of the Care Act to ensure compliance and effective service delivery, advocating for service user’s rights and needs.
* Case Management: Develop and maintain detailed case records, prepare comprehensive reports, and coordinate multidisciplinary interventions to provide a cohesive and effective safeguarding response.
* Collaboration: Engage with external agencies and internal teams to facilitate a multi-agency approach to safeguarding and risk management.
